Amish Sugar Cookies
1 C. White Sugar
1 C. Powder Sugar
1 C. Oleo
1 C. Veg. Oil
2 Eggs
1 tsp. Baking soda
1 tsp. Cream of tarter
1 tsp. Salt
1 tsp. Vanilla
4 1/2 C. Flour
Additional sugar rolling. Combine sugar, oleo, oil, and eggs. Beat well. Add remaining ingredients.
Mix well. Refrigerate until chilled. Roll in balls and dip in sugar. Place on cookie sheet. Flatten with bottom of glass dipped
in sugar.
Bake 350 for 10-15 minutes.
Peanut Butter Cookies
(My brother Tim's and Rusty's favorite!)
1/2 C. Sugar
1/2 C. Brown Sugar
1/2 C. Shortening
1/2 C. Peanut butter
1 Egg
1 1/4 C. All- purpose Flour (Can also use whole wheat flour)
3/4 tsp. Baking soda
1/2 tsp. Baking powder
1/4 tsp. Salt
Heat oven to 375. Mix sugars, shortenings, peanut butter, and egg. Stir in flour baking soda, baking powder,
and salt. Shape dough into 3/4 -1 inch balls. Place 2" apart on cookie sheet. Flatten in crisscross patterns with fork
dipped in flour (or water). Bake until set but not hard. 10 minutes.
No Bake Cookies
Mix in sauce pan on stove--
2 C. Sugar
1/2 C. Cocoa
1/2 C. Milk
1/4 C. Butter (or Margarine)
Stir. Boil 1 minute. Add:
1/2 c. peanut butter
1 tsp. vanilla
3 C. Oatmeal.
Mix Well. Place teaspoon to tablespoon size dough on tin foil to cool and set.
Pumpkin Cookies
(Karla's Favorite cookies)
1 C. Sugar
1 C. Canned Pumpkin
1/2 C. Shortening
1 Tablespoon grated orange peel
2 C. All Purpose flour
1 tsp. Baking powder
1 tsp. Baking soda
1 tsp. Cinnamon
1/4 tsp. Salt
1/2 C. raisins (Optional)
1/2 C. chopped walnuts
Heat oven to 375. Mix sugar, pumpkin, shortening, and orange peel. Stir in flour, baking powder, baking
soda, cinnamon, and salt. Stir in raisins and nuts.
Drop dough by teaspoons onto ungreased cookie sheet. Bake until light brown, 8 to 10 minutes. Immediately
remove from cookie sheet, cool.
